Volunteering is a great way to support your local children's hospice whilst making new friends, gaining experience and having fun.  If you are over the age of 16 and have a few hours once a week or once a fortnight we would love to hear from you.

The role involves:

Serving customers on a till

Checking garments are suitable to be sold

Ticketing goods

Helping to keep shop stocked and tidy

Window dressing

We will provide thorough training and induction and offer lots of help and support to ensure you have a great volunteering experience whilst making a huge difference.
